Videocon Infinium Z40Q Star, Infinium Z50Q Star With Android 4.4 KitKat Launched

Videocon has launched two new smartphones, the Infinium Z40Q Star and Infinium Z50Q Star, priced at Rs. 4,499 and Rs. 5,999 respectively. While there are no official availability details for the Videocon Infinium Z40Q Star and Videocon Infinium Z50Q Star, we expect that the company will announce them in the coming days. Notably, the Infinium Z50Q Star was earlier this month officially listed on the company's site without pricing and availability details.

The Videocon Infinium Z40Q Star features a 4-inch WVGA (480x800 pixels) display and runs Android 4.4 KitKat out-of-the-box. The dual-SIM based handset is powered by a 1.2GHz quad-core (unspecified chipset) processor alongside 512MB of RAM. It comes with 4GB of inbuilt storage that's further expandable via microSD card (up to 32GB). There is a 5-megapixel autofocus rear camera and a secondary 0.3-megapixel front-facing camera onboard. It is backed by a 1500mAh battery.

The Videocon Infinium Z50Q Star, on the other hand, comes with a 5-inch FWVGA (480x854 pixels) IPS display. It is powered by 1.2GHz quad-core processor coupled with 1GB of RAM. It features 4GB of built-in storage and supports expandable storage via microSD card (up to 32GB). It sports a 5-megapixel rear camera while also houses a 0.3-megapixel front-facing camera. The smartphone is backed by a 2000mAh battery with no word on talk time and standby time. It supports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, GPRS/ EDGE, GPS/ A-GPS, 3G, and Micro-USB connectivity options. The Android 4.4 KitKat-based Videocon Infinium Z50Q Star will be available in White, Red and Blue colours.
